污染场地调查土壤污染物邻苯二甲酸酐含量分析 被引量:1

Analysis of Phthalic Anhydride Content in Soil Pollutants from Contaminated Site Survey

摘要 污染场地调查土壤污染物检测是场地调查中的重点难点项目。本文建立了气相色谱质谱法测定污染场地调查土壤中邻苯二甲酸酐。样品首先进行水分测定,加压流体萃取,氮吹浓缩。浓缩液经过层析柱净化或者硅胶柱子净化后定容至1.0m L,气相色谱质谱法测定。结果表明,邻苯二甲酸酐的线性关系良好,相关系数达到0.9999,检出限为0.07 mg/kg,测定下限为0.28 mg/kg,不同浓度的加标回收率为73.3%~126.7%,符合标准方法70%~130%的要求。同时测得精密度(相对标准偏差)为4.4%~9.5%,符合标准方法中实验室内相对标准偏差≤20%的要求。该方法操作简单方便,重现性好,回收率符合要求,精密度高,能够有效检测污染场地调查土壤污染物邻苯二甲酸酐。 The detection of soil pollutants in contaminated sites is a key and difficult project in site investigation.A gas chromatography-mass spectrometry(GC-MS)method was established for the determination of Phthalic anhydride in soil of contaminated sites.The sample is first subjected to moisture determination,pressurized fluid extraction,and nitrogen blowing concentration.The concentrated solution is purified by chromatography or silica gel column,and then brought to a constant volume of 1.0 mL for determination by gas chromatography-mass spectrometry.The results showed that the linear relationship of Phthalic anhydride was good,the correlation coefficient reached 0.9999,the detection limit was 0.07 mg/kg,the lower limit of determination was 0.28 mg/kg,and the recovery rate of different concentrations of spiked phthalic anhydride was 73.3%~126.7%,meeting the requirements of the standard method of 70%~130%.The precision(relative standard deviation)measured simultaneously is 4.4%~9.5%,which meets the requirement of laboratory relative standard deviation≤20%in the standard method.This method is simple and convenient to operate,with good reproducibility,satisfactory recovery rate and high precision,and can effectively detect Phthalic anhydride,a soil pollutant in contaminated sites.
